Wisconsin's climate presents significant challenges for EPDM roofing, particularly due to its harsh winters characterized by heavy snowfall, ice, and freezing temperatures. EPDM's flexibility and durability are assets, but the installation must be meticulous to prevent ice dams and water intrusion. The hot, humid summers also require a well-adhered membrane to avoid expansion issues. Ensuring the EPDM is properly sealed and flashed is critical for longevity and performance in areas like Milwaukee. Installing an EPDM roof in Wisconsin involves preparing the roof deck, ensuring proper insulation, meticulously adhering the EPDM membrane, and expertly sealing all seams and edges. Special attention is given to flashing around penetrations to ensure protection against heavy snow and ice melt. We follow a precise process for durable results.
Yes, EPDM roofing is a suitable choice for Wisconsin's cold winters. Its flexibility allows it to withstand the extreme temperature fluctuations and resist cracking from ice and snow. When installed correctly, it provides a durable and reliable barrier against the elements, ensuring protection for homes in areas like Milwaukee throughout the year.
